Gary Wise Was in the area, searched for local burgers. This café came up with good ratings. Parking took some patience but walked in and after a friendly greeting there were plenty of tables on the lovely patio overlooking the river and marina. Good inexpensive draught Brooklyn IPA. Ordered at the bar and food was brought out. There were no pickles available for the burger and the only mustard is English. The double burger had a good bun and construction but not much lubrication apart from mayo. I know some say cheese does that but I disagree; makes it cloying. Good enough fries, well seasoned. The burgers themselves were juicy and tasty, if not shouting “BEEF!”. They come from a local butcher in Goring which after checking, uses chuck. After a little issue which management handled really well, I left satisfied and my burger craving satisfied. Not expensive, friendly servers and beautiful location. Definitely earned the high Google score.
